5.5.3 MAC Address Filter

Parameter

Description

 

 

Filter Type

Disable – Disable the MAC Address filter function.

 

Accept – Only the wireless adapters with the MAC Address setup

 

in the table can connect to the AP.

 

Reject – The wireless adapters with the MAC Address setup in

 

the table will be rejected to connect to the AP.

Filter MAC Address

MAC Address is a unique identification for hardware devices in

 

the network. It is a 12-digit hexadecimal values.

 

There are fifty sets of MAC Address can setup in the table. Fill the

 

MAC Addresses of wireless adapters you want to accept or reject

 

to access the AP in this table.
